Footprints are literally a Pokémon's footprint. A Pokémon's footprint can be displayed in the Pokédex. Dr. Footstep is a footprint expert, and can evaluate a Pokémon's happiness simply by looking at its tracks. Pokémon Mystery Dungeon: Explorers of Time and Darkness features a mini-game where Pokémon must be identified by their footprints.
